Are the drinks you get at the coffee shop making you fat? You may not have a clue that your morning drink has more than half of the amount of calories you should be consuming daily. This is one of the leading reasons why some people find they are putting on weight. They are stumped by it too because the amount of food they eat hasn't changed and neither has the amount of physical activity that they get.

It is possible to have the best of both worlds though. Since most coffee shops offer plenty of selection you don't have to struggle too much to get something that can meet your needs. As the staff behind the counter what they would recommend if you are having trouble figuring it out on your own.

You may find that going back to regular coffee is a good option. You can use low fat creamer and sugar substitutes if you don't enjoy drinking it black. Many of us like to try out the many items that the coffee shop offers though. As a result we have gotten away from the basics of regular coffee. It may be time to try it out again.

You will find though that many coffee shops offer delicious premium coffee. It is going to be much better than what you can make on your own at home. They may have some specialty blends they offer as well so you can get some variety. Ask about low fat creamers and sugar substitutes so that you can still have something that tastes good to drink. Very few people enjoy their coffee plain.

There are plenty of options for you so don't get stuck on just one. If you try one type of coffee to cut calories and it doesn't meet your standards, try another one. You may struggle initially because these drinks don't taste as sweet as what you have become accustomed to. However, it a short span of time you will get used to the change and even start to enjoy it.

Of course the amount of times you place an order at the coffee shop matters too. If you drop in before work, on your morning and afternoon break, and at lunch you may need to cut back. While the coffee shop owner will really like it, you may find it isn't the healthiest of choices for you.

The size of the cups of your coffee need to be taken into consideration as well. You will notice that most coffee shops offer several sizes for your convenience. Cutting back one size can really make a difference over the course of a week and a month. Some people like to go with the bigger size as it is only a few cents more but do you really need it?

If you aren't sure what all is going into the drinks you order at a coffee shop, take the time to ask. Be respectful though and don't do this during a busy rush time of the day for them. This will affect their ability to serve other customers waiting in line. Going to the coffee shop is very common but make sure you are making good choices there if you are concerned about your weight.
